RoyalCorgi · 31/12/2019 10:59

Sarah - yes, I wondered about the maternity care too. In the UK, maternal mortality rates are very low - though obviously we don't, fortunately, have very many 13-year olds having babies. I looked up maternal mortality rates in Brazil, and apparently it's 60 deaths per 100,000 live births, which is very high - and six times higher than the UK rate.

stillathing · 31/12/2019 11:06

I have a Brazilian friend who told me maternity care is completely different there. It's so unusual to have a vaginal delivery that it becomes local gossip. "Normal" means scheduling a C section - but timed very much at the surgeon's convenience rather than what is in the interests of the mother or baby.
